9,10-Bis(pyridin-4-ylethynyl)anthracene is designed as a precursor for metal-organic frameworks (MOFs). This compound demonstrates significant potential in the formation of porous materials suitable for gas storage, separation technologies, and catalysis. Its unique structure facilitates the incorporation of metal ions, enhancing its utility in various applications in materials science and nanotechnology research.
